Latest Patents
One of Liu's latest inventions is a lifting device and electronic system designed to adjustably hold a display device at a certain height. This device features a support frame, a shaft, a toothed gear, and a rack. The shaft includes a wide portion secured to the display device and a narrow portion that carries the toothed gear. The friction between these two portions is sufficient to hold the static weight of the display device. The toothed gear meshes with the rack, allowing for height adjustments through an upward or downward push on the display device.
Another notable patent is a point of sale device that includes a base with an opening on the top and a through hole at the bottom. A motherboard is mounted in the base, featuring multiple sockets exposed in the opening for cable engagement. A top cover is pivotably attached to the base to shield the opening, while the cables extend through the through hole.
